Research Inpatient Rehab PT Job Trends in Pine Bluff

If you’re a Inpatient Rehab Physical Therapist curious about Travel job trends in Pine Bluff, AR,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 2 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$1,988 and a range from $1,740 to $2,306 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.

Positions were located in key zip codes, including 71603.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Inpatient Rehab Physical Therapists in Pine Bluff’s thriving healthcare landscape. What Types of Work and Facilities Can Inpatient Rehab Physical Therapists Expect in Pine Bluff, AR?

As a Rehabilitation Physical Therapist in Pine Bluff, Arkansas, you can expect a diverse range of opportunities across various healthcare settings, including hospitals, outpatient clinics, rehabilitation facilities, and skilled nursing facilities. In hospitals, you will work closely with patients recovering from surgeries, injuries, or chronic conditions, developing individualized treatment plans to enhance their mobility and functional abilities. Outpatient clinics offer the chance to engage with patients in a more focused environment, addressing specific conditions such as orthopedic injuries or neurological disorders through tailored exercises and therapies. Skilled nursing facilities allow for the provision of care to elderly patients, focusing on improving their quality of life and rehabilitation, while rehabilitation centers provide an intensive environment for recovery from significant health events. Each of these settings presents unique challenges and rewards, making Pine Bluff a dynamic place for Physical Therapists to advance their careers and make a meaningful impact on the lives of their patients.

In this role, you will provide high-quality inpatient physical therapy services to medically complex adult patients. You will work within a collaborative, interdisciplinary team dedicated to restoring function, maximizing independence, and facilitating safe transitions of care. Patients may present with multi-system medical issues including cardiopulmonary conditions, neurologic involvement, complex post-surgical needs, debility from prolonged hospitalizations, and chronic comorbidities. Your typical day will include performing detailed evaluations and mobility assessments, setting functional goals in collaboration with patients and families, and delivering evidence-based interventions such as gait training, balance and coordination activities, transfer training, therapeutic exercise, and endurance conditioning. You will manage patients who may have lines, drains, oxygen, or monitoring equipment, applying sound clinical judgment to ensure safety while promoting early and progressive mobility. Close communication with physicians, nursing, respiratory therapy, occupational therapy, speech-language pathology, and case management is central to the role. You can expect a primarily inpatient caseload that may include medical-surgical, step-down, telemetry, and other medically complex units, with occasional involvement in higher-acuity areas based on your competency and comfort level. Patient volumes and ratios are structured to support comprehensive, individualized care and timely documentation. The schedule typically includes standard daytime hours with rotated weekend and holiday coverage to support continuity of care across the inpatient setting. The environment is team-oriented, with a strong emphasis on professional collaboration and ongoing clinical development. You will have opportunities to participate in mobility initiatives, quality improvement projects, and best-practice efforts focused on the care of medically complex patients. OPTION TO EXTEND FOR 13 WEEKS, BUT MUST START OFF AT 6 WEEKS 40 HOURS GUARANTEED 6 WEEKS NO RTO, SPECIAL SCHEDULING, EARLY CANCELS OR REPORTED ATTENDANCE CONCERNS. Travel Physical Therapist jobs in Gainesville, FL offer a rapid response assignment with 40 hours guaranteed over 6 weeks. You will work day shifts only in a 30-bed inpatient rehab unit with a 7:1 patient ratio, using typical IPR gym equipment for balance and gait training. Responsibilities include patient evaluations, ADLs, transfers, family and patient education, gait, therapeutic exercise, and functional training. Documentation is completed in Meditech (Expanse), and weekend rotation is required. You must have BLS certification and wear light gray scrubs.
